How to use cicisbeo in a sentence

Looking for sentences and phrases with the word cicisbeo? Here are some examples.

Sentence Examples
The cicisbeo was often chosen by common agreement of husband and wife when drawing up the marriage contract.
The roommate asked me today if the cicisbeo had ever hit on me.
At last he was a full-fledged cavaliere servente, a cicisbeo, an official gigolo whose prior rights, by old Italian custom, are fully recognized by the husband.
Da Ponte lived most of his 20's in Venice as a cicisbeo, or attendant on married women, supporting himself as a teacher and tutor, or, when lucky, on winnings from the gambling table.
Of course a cicisbeo is a normal enough figure in Alexandrian life, but things are going to become socially very boring for you if you go out with those two so much.
